What is U-Pass?

U-Pass, in its primary context, is a program offering subsidized or free access to public transportation for eligible students. It functions as a transit pass, granting unlimited rides on various local bus and rail lines within a specific region. This initiative aims to encourage the use of public transport, reducing reliance on personal vehicles and promoting sustainable commuting. The U-Pass programs are often associated with universities, colleges, and educational institutions. These passes can be accessed through physical cards or virtual applications on smart devices. Typically, the U-Pass is valid for a specific period, such as a semester, academic year, or monthly basis, depending on the program’s regulations. The specific transit agencies and routes covered by U-Pass vary based on location and the agreements established by the institutions. U-Pass programs are designed to make commuting convenient and affordable for students, thus supporting access to education and related activities. U-Pass for Transit⁚ Access and Eligibility

Access to the U-Pass for transit is primarily determined by student enrollment status at participating educational institutions. Typically, undergraduate and graduate students who are registered for classes and paying relevant student fees are eligible. The specific eligibility criteria can vary among universities and transit agencies. Students often need to activate their U-Pass through a dedicated portal or app linked to their student accounts. This activation process may involve confirming their enrollment and accepting the terms of use. Some institutions may require students to pick up a physical U-Pass card, while others offer virtual passes accessible via mobile devices. The U-Pass programs may have different access periods, including semester-based, academic year-based, or monthly passes. Students should be aware of the validity dates and any potential renewal procedures. In some cases, students must have an active account to receive the virtual product on their smart device, and sometimes a benefit code is required. The programs are intended for personal use by eligible students and are not transferable to other individuals. Additionally, some U-Pass programs may have specific geographic areas or transit lines within which the pass is valid, and students should be familiar with these limitations.

U-Pass for Transit⁚ Activation and Usage

Once eligibility is confirmed, the activation process for the U-Pass typically involves several steps. For physical cards, students might need to pick them up from designated locations on campus or transit offices. For virtual passes, students often use a mobile app to register and activate the pass, using a unique code or linking it to their student accounts. Activation might require logging into a university portal, confirming personal details, and agreeing to the terms and conditions. After activation, the U-Pass provides access to designated transit services, which may include buses, trains, and other public transportation options. To use the pass, students may need to tap it on card readers or show it to transit authorities. In the case of virtual passes, displaying the pass on a mobile device is usually sufficient. It’s crucial to keep the U-Pass in good condition, as damaged cards may not work properly. Students should be aware of the specific rules and regulations of the transit system, as well as any limitations on usage, such as time restrictions or limitations on certain routes. Also, if a new U-Pass is ordered, a confirmation email with pickup and activation instructions are sent. Renewal instructions are also sent by email after ordering a renewal.

U-Pass for Transit⁚ Disciplinary Actions

Universities and transit authorities take the misuse of U-Passes very seriously, and disciplinary actions can be imposed for fraudulent or unauthorized use. Such actions can range from a simple warning to more severe penalties, depending on the nature of the infraction. Common violations include using a pass that does not belong to the individual, attempting to transfer or sell the pass to others, or forging a pass. If a student is caught misusing their U-Pass, they may face disciplinary actions from the university, which could include suspension, expulsion, or other penalties outlined in the student code of conduct. Transit authorities may also issue citations for fare evasion, which may result in fines or other legal consequences. Additionally, the U-Pass itself may be confiscated, and the student may lose their eligibility to participate in the U-Pass program, losing the benefit of free transit. It is important for students to be aware of the specific rules and regulations regarding the U-Pass and to use it responsibly and ethically to avoid any potential disciplinary action. It’s a non-transferable pass and is only for the designated user.
